The title track from the latest Yash Raj Films Aamir Khan-Kajol starrer Fanaa seems catchy! The soundtrack is expected to be released worldwide soon. The expectations from this year’s most awaited film are certainly huge and Fanaa’s music is bound to cater to the hungry music lovers across.
The music for Fanaa has been composed by the famous Jatin-Lalit duo. The lyrics have been penned down by Prasoon Joshi. The soundtrack comprises of seven tracks in all. This includes a remix by Dj Aqeel for the track ‘Fanaa for you’ and a ‘Destroyed in love’ instrumental theme for the movie. The title track for Fanaa, ‘Chand Sifarish’ has been sung by Shaan and Kailash Kher. Aamir Khan and Kajol have lent their voices for two songs ‘Mere Haath Mein’ along with Sonu Nigam and Sunidhi Chauhan as well as ‘Chanda Chamke’. This will be the first time Kajol’s voice would make it to our speakers since Aamir Khan has already sung a witty number in ‘Ghulam’.
From all the hype and the expectations around Fanaa might just take over the music stores across. And why not?! After all, it’s the Aamir Khan-Kajol magic spiced up with a Yash Raj Films banner!
